Biography

Tony Winters, a versatile actor, writer, and producer, has left an indelible mark on the entertainment industry with his work across stage, screen, and television. While many may recognize him for his portrayal of the tough "Assistant Coach" in popular video games like NBA 2K15 and NBA 2K16, his journey to success began long before his digital fame.

After graduating from Detroit's Redford High School, Winters ventured westward to pursue his passion for acting at San Diego City College and the University of California San Diego. It was during this time that he honed his craft and discovered his love for the theatrical arts. His early roles in productions like "Little Murders" and Woody Allen's "Don't Drink The Water" showcased his talent and dedication to the craft.

Seeking to expand his horizons beyond college theater, Winters immersed himself in the vibrant African American theater scene, where he found mentorship under the esteemed Dr. Floyd Gaffney. Under Gaffney's guidance, he took on challenging roles such as Brick in "Cat On A Hot Tin Roof," Lou in "Spell #7," and Prince in "Moon On A Rainbow Shawl," demonstrating his range and versatility as an actor.

Not one to shy away from a challenge, Winters also showcased his musical talents in productions like "Guys And Dolls" and "Don't Bother Me, I Can't Cope," proving that his skills extended beyond traditional acting. His dedication to his craft and willingness to push boundaries set him apart in the competitive world of theater.
